Welcome to the Burren Winterage Weekend, a celebration of the Burren's farming tradition of Winterage, now officially recognised as part of the Intangible Cultural Heritage of Ireland.

The events for the 2024 programme  are listed below. While some events are free and open to all others require advance booking. Please see the individual event pages for admission details for each.

The Burrenbeo Trust is a landscape charity dedicated to connecting people and place. Our aim is to help all of us identify ways in which we care for our places.

This is carried out through providing information, education, active conservation and supporting research on the future sustainable management of the Burren region.
